MENA TOUR EVENT AT SCOT'S HOME COURSE IN EMIRATES

TOM BUCHANAN MOVES UP TO 
 
THIRD IN MENA TOUR EVENT

Tom Buchanan, former Duddingston assistant professional, moved up into third place, three shots off the lead, with a second-round, six-under-par 65 over his home course at the Al Ain Equestrian, Shooting and Golf Club in the MENA Tour event, the Golf Citizen Masters, at the United Arab Emirates venue.
Buchanan is on 10-under-par 132 with only two men ahead of him with a round to go - Englishman Joshua White who leads on 129 (62-67) and Spaniard Jose Bondia Gil on 130 (66-64).
Former Scottish boys' champion Paul Doherty dropped back to a share of 13th place on 137 with a a 71.
Sam Kiloh (Paul Lawrie Golf Centre) is sharing 39th place after 74-72 for 146 while Clark Lutton is joint 44th on 150 (77-73).
